No.170 CLASH-BERG TORSION FLEXIBILITY TESTER (MANUAL)

JIS (K6734), (K6745), K6924-2, ASTM D1043, ISO 458

No.170 CLASH-BERG TORSION FLEXIBILITY TESTER (MANUAL)

  • This tester is used to measure the softening temperature of plastic.
  • The test specimen is to be attached to the upper and lower Chucks of the tester and then dipped into water which the temperature is raised at a constant speed.
  • At every 5 °C the water temperature has rises, the operator is to leave the test specimen untouched for 3 minutes.
  • After the 3 minutes have passed, twisting torque is to be added to the test specimen so that the rigidity coefficient can be calculated from the twisting angle.
  • The softening temperature will be acquired from the temperature-rigidity coefficient curving line.

Model No.170

Test Sample

Width 6.35 ± 0.03 mm, length 64 mm, thickness 0.8–1.5 mm

Sample Span

40 mm

Angle Scale

0–360˚ (graduation 1˚) *Rotation up to 270˚

Temperature

-60–100℃ (Use dry ice for low temperature)

Heating Rate

2℃/min

Torque Mechanism

Torque pulley

Test Weights

5 g, 10 g, 20 g, 50 g

Accessories

Dewar flask, thermometer (2 pcs), hole punch, sample gauge

Power Source

AC 100 V 1-phase 10 A 50/60 Hz

Dimensions and Weight (Approx.)

W300×D400×H900 mm, 36 kg

No.312 TABER TYPE STIFFNESS TESTER

JIS P8125、TAPPI-T489、ISO 2493

No.312 TABER TYPE STIFFNESS TESTER

  • This tester is used to evaluate the stiffness of paper board according to the load bending method.
  • Fixing one end of the test specimen and bending it 7.5° or 15° at a constant speed.
  • The operator is to acquire the bending moment when the loading length reaches 50 mm.
